Who We Are:

Southern NH Medical Center is a 188-bed Acute Care Hospital and Level III Trauma Center, serving the Greater Nashua area since 1893. SNHMC is a DNV GL-accredited institution, with a mission to provide exceptional care that improves the health and well-being of individuals and the communities we serve. SNHMC is proud to be designated as a 5-Time Magnet Recognition Program®, an honor that recognizes outstanding nursing care worldwide.

About the Job:

Under general supervision the Credentialing Coordinator is responsible for assuring that all Medical and Allied Health Staff are providing services within their scope of education, training, licensure and capability. Providing administrative and credentialing support for the activities of the Medical and Allied Health Staff. Assist the manager with all medical staff requirements and maintaining records and systems that result in efficient program operation.

What You’ll Do:

  • Coordinate the credentialing and privileging process
  • Generate reports and track expiring credentials
  • Attend meetings and scribe minutes
  • Verify provider credentials & accurately maintain Credentialing Database
  • Administrative support for Department Chairs

Who You Are:

  • High school diploma or Equivalent required. Some college preferred.
  • Minimum of 2 years in an office environment performing similar/related work. Hospital or Medical Center setting experience preferred
  • Certified Provider Credential Specialist certification within 7 years of hire
